PSA: Pool Filter Sand & Black Diamond Blasting Sand are cheaper than many fancy aquarium sands, and won't mess with your water parametersJan 2016 ⋅ Gastropoid ⋅ r/Aquariums

PSA: don't try to ship plants in plastic bags with water. Wrap in damp paper towels in plastic bags if you don't want it to arrive like this. Results after removal of mushy rotted leaves.Feb 2016 ⋅ Gastropoid ⋅ r/AquaSwap

PSA: Malaysian Trumpet Snails (MTS) are your friends! They clean and aerate substrate, and don't eat plants. There are three known colors, and you can often get them free if your LFS has them in their tanks.Jan 2016 ⋅ Gastropoid ⋅ r/Aquariums ⋅ #MTS
